Monday 22nd June 2020

Chas wants to make the most out of their time at home under lockdown, either with a freshly painted house or leave it fitter and healthier than when they went into it. But it seems Paddy initially has plans to drink the cellar dry. But underneath his jovial banter Paddy is acutely aware he wants to try and get things back on track with Chas. When Chas is emotional after clapping for the carers Paddy finds his old mandolin in the attic and it’s a chance for him too to reflect.

Emotions and memories are stirred up for Chas when Paddy brings up having another child. How will Chas respond?

Before long eager to please Paddy has plans for them and sets up a fictional hot restaurant date and they relish the time to talk to each other. But can they fix their relationship properly?

Crew

  • Writer – Jo Maris
  • Director – Ian Bevitt

Cast

  • Dominic Brunt as Paddy Kirk
  • Lucy Pargeter as Chas Dingle

Emmerdale airs at 7:00pm on ITV.
